
Selcuk: A town Near Ephesus, Rich In History And Culture
Overview: Selçuk, located near the Aegean coast, is known for its proximity to the ancient city of Ephesus and other historical sites.
Visitor Fee: No general fee to enter the town, but individual attractions may charge admission.
Transportation
- Airports: Izmir Adnan Menderes Airport (ADB).
- Local Transport: Buses and taxis.
Things to Do
- Ephesus: Visit the well-preserved ancient city.
- Temple of Artemis: Explore the ruins of one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World.
- House of the Virgin Mary: Discover this pilgrimage site.
- Basilica of St. John: Visit the ruins of this ancient basilica.
- Ephesus Museum: Learn about the history and artifacts of Ephesus.
